East Devon Wanderings  26th June 2010

D1015 works a light loco movement from Exeter St Davids to Par in connection with the 'Cornish Riviera' charter from London Paddington to Penzance

43303 leads 43384 on 1V54 0700 Glasgow Central - Newquay, one of only two XC HSTs presently operational on Saturdays past Exminster, not far from Exeter

A pair of 142s accelerate along the long straight towards Starcross with the 1523 Exmouth - Paignton service, not too long left for these units in the South West

Not too far behind was 43132 'We Save The Children Will You?" on the 1406 Paddington - Penzance

Running approximately 30 minutes late after problems earlier with the coal, and a generator van fire, 6024 King Edward leads 5029 Nunney Castle on 1Z28 1553 Exeter St Davids - Par, past a very warm Exminster

Near to Powderham castle, a 'Super Voyager' (if you can justify calling them super!) passes a foot crossing with the 1625 Plymouth - Leeds service

The delayed 1653 Exmouth - Paignton service is seen crossing the causeway at Cockwood harbour, as the tide slowly advances in. It was unfortunate that a lineside fire in Cornwall caused big delays to the tours due to pass not long after

Running a few minutes behind time, the 1A92 1703 Paignton - Paddington service accelerates across the causeway on what was a very warm and sunny day, rain please!

A wide view of the little village of Cockwood, as the 1725 Paignton - Exmouth passes the small harbour, which only contains water at high tide
